Trinity Lutheran College

Trinity Lutheran College ( TLC ) is a private nonprofit higher education institution in the United States. The academic activities of the TLC began in 1944. has an urban campus in Everett. provides quality education, which is valued throughout the country.

Admission and tuition fees. To enroll in an educational institution, an applicant must provide information about previous academic performance. At the stage of admission, more than half (60%) of applicants receive a positive decision on enrollment. Studying undergraduate programs at TLC cannot be called a cheap pleasure, as the cost is 20,000 USD per year. Master’s programs can also be considered quite expensive, the cost is 20,000 USD per year. Given the high cost of tuition, students can participate in scholarship programs. It is advisable to check a more accurate tuition fee, as well as entry requirements, on the official website ( http://www.tlc.edu ) of the educational institution.

The composition of the university. Trinity Lutheran College can be attributed to small universities, where about 300 people study at the same time. The admission committee of the educational institution considers applications from both local and foreign applicants. The academic staff of the university consists of 50 specialists. When studying at the university, students have the opportunity to take part in student exchange programs. University infrastructure. During their studies at the university, students can use the student library. University students have the opportunity to live on campus in a student hostel.
